3M™ 
Perfect-It™ 
Ultrafine Foam Polishing Pad
1Pk - Part# 05751

Foam pad helps eliminate swirl marks on painted surfaces, even on difficult dark colored cars. Use this foam pad with Ultrafine SE (PN 06068 or 06069) as a paint finishing step after swirl mark remover. Wipe haze with Detail Cloth.

The New Saab 9-5 UK The start of 2010 saw a flurry of stories on Saab as the battle lines were drawn to see who would grab control of GM’s troublesome Swede. Eventually – after many false dawns – that fell to Dutch maker of quirky supercars Spyker who – much to the amazement of all – seem to have a very cohesive forward plan for Saab. Forward plans are all very well, but what matters in the short term is making the most of what you already have.

First leaked picture of the Mercedes SLS AMG Gullwing Today we get a leaked ‘Official’ image of the SLS, which does seem to be real. It appears to be taken on a mobile phone – probably from magazine artwork at car magazine Autobild, and doesn’t look like a Photoshop job – it appears to be a photo. Which tends to suggest that Mercedes may have given them the detail for their next issue to coincide with the official release of the pictures, and the first solid detail.

Honda revealed the three seat P-NUT concept at the 2009 LA Auto Show. Designed at the company's Advanced Design Studios in Southern California, the P-NUT is the Japanese automaker's vision for the future of personal mobility.
